What Are Digital Products?

Digital products are intangible assets or media that exist in digital form and can be sold and distributed online without physical manufacturing or shipping. These products include software, educational content, design files, media, and information-based resources that customers download or access electronically.

1. Online Courses and Educational Content

Online learning continues to dominate the digital product landscape in 2026, with the global e-learning market projected to exceed $450 billion. Whether you’re teaching photography, financial literacy, coding, or creative writing, the best digital products to sell often fall into the educational category because they solve specific problems and deliver transformational value.

Why it works: People actively invest in skill development, career advancement, and personal growth. Platforms like Teachable, Thinkific, and Kajabi make course creation accessible even for non-technical creators.

Pricing range: $47-$2,997 depending on depth, transformation, and niche expertise.

2. Printable Planners and Organizers

Despite living in a digital age, printable planners remain among the best digital products to sell on platforms like Etsy, where sellers report consistent monthly sales ranging from $500 to $5,000+. Budget planners, meal prep templates, fitness trackers, and academic planners are perennial bestsellers.

Why it works: Consumers love customization and the tactile experience of writing on paper. Printables require no physical inventory and can be created using free design tools like Canva.

Pricing range: $3-$35 per printable set or bundle.

3. Stock Photography and Video Footage

Content creators, marketers, and businesses need visual assets constantly. If you have photography or videography skills, selling stock content through platforms like Shutterstock, Adobe Stock, or your own website can generate passive income as your portfolio grows.

Why it works: The demand for authentic, diverse, high-quality visuals increases annually. One good photo can sell hundreds of times.

Pricing range: $0.25-$50 per download (royalty-based), or $15-$200 for exclusive licensing.

4. Website Themes and Templates

Web design templates for WordPress, Shopify, Squarespace, and website builders remain consistently profitable. As small businesses and entrepreneurs launch online presence in 2026, ready-made professional templates save them thousands in custom development costs.

Why it works: Most business owners lack coding skills but want professional websites. Templates provide instant solutions at affordable prices.

Pricing range: $29-$299 per template or theme.

5. eBooks and Digital Guides

Self-publishing has never been easier. Whether it’s fiction, non-fiction, technical guides, or niche how-to manuals, eBooks are among the best digital products to sell because they establish authority while generating passive income through platforms like Amazon Kindle Direct Publishing or direct sales.

Why it works: Reading remains a preferred learning method. Low production costs and global distribution make eBooks accessible to any writer.

Pricing range: $2.99-$49 depending on length, topic, and perceived value.

6. Graphic Design Templates

From social media templates to business card designs, graphic assets save time for entrepreneurs and marketers. Canva templates, Adobe Illustrator files, and brand kits are especially popular among small business owners who need professional design without hiring designers.

Why it works: Consistent social media presence requires constant content creation. Templates make it sustainable and affordable.

Pricing range: $9-$97 for template bundles.

7. Software and SaaS Products

If you have programming skills, developing software solutions, browser extensions, mobile apps, or SaaS (Software as a Service) platforms offers the highest revenue potential among digital products. Subscription models create predictable recurring revenue.

Why it works: Businesses and consumers pay premium prices for tools that save time, automate tasks, or solve persistent problems.

Pricing range: $5-$500+ monthly for SaaS subscriptions; $19-$499 for one-time software purchases.

8. Music, Audio Files, and Sound Effects

Musicians, podcasters, video creators, and game developers constantly need royalty-free music, sound effects, jingles, and audio loops. Platforms like AudioJungle and Pond5 allow creators to monetize their audio production skills.

Why it works: Video content production is exploding globally. Every video needs audio elements, creating endless demand.

Pricing range: $1-$50 per audio file depending on exclusivity and complexity.

9. AI Prompts and Workflows

One of the newest categories among the best digital products to sell in 2026, AI prompts for ChatGPT, Midjourney, Claude, and other AI tools help users get better results faster. Prompt libraries, workflow templates, and AI automation guides solve the “what to ask” problem.

Why it works: AI adoption is widespread but many users struggle with effective prompting. Ready-made solutions save hours of experimentation.

Pricing range: $9-$197 for prompt libraries and AI workflow guides.

10. Resume and Cover Letter Templates

Job seekers consistently need professional resume templates optimized for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S). Offering industry-specific templates, cover letter guides, and LinkedIn profile optimization documents addresses evergreen demand.

Why it works: Employment is a fundamental need. Job seekers invest in materials that improve interview chances.

Pricing range: $5-$39 per template or career document bundle.

11. Lightroom and Photoshop Presets

Photographers and content creators purchase editing presets to maintain consistent visual aesthetics and streamline workflow. Offering preset packs for different styles (moody, bright, vintage, minimalist) taps into a passionate creative community.

Why it works: Visual consistency builds brand recognition. Presets deliver professional results without advanced editing knowledge.

Pricing range: $15-$89 for preset collections.

12. Digital Art and Illustrations

From wall art to commercial-use illustrations, digital artwork sells well on Etsy, Creative Market, and personal websites. Abstract designs, motivational quotes, nursery art, and niche illustrations attract diverse buyer demographics.

Why it works: Home decor and personalization trends drive demand. Digital art offers instant gratification and printing flexibility.

Pricing range: $3-$50 per digital art file.

13. Spreadsheet Templates and Financial Calculators

Excel and Google Sheets templates for budgeting, business financial modeling, project management, inventory tracking, and investment calculations serve entrepreneurs, freelancers, and finance-conscious consumers.

Why it works: Spreadsheets organize complex information efficiently. Pre-built templates save hours of formula creation.

Pricing range: $9-$79 for comprehensive template packs.

14. WordPress Plugins and Add-ons

If you understand WordPress development, creating plugins that add functionality—like SEO tools, security features, form builders, or membership capabilities—can generate substantial recurring income through CodeCanyon or direct sales.

Why it works: WordPress powers 43% of all websites globally. Site owners constantly seek solutions to extend functionality.

Pricing range: $19-$299 for plugin licenses; subscription models for premium support.

15. Digital Invitations and Event Templates

Wedding invitations, birthday party templates, baby shower announcements, and business event materials provide affordable alternatives to custom design services. Editable PDF or Canva templates allow personalization.

Why it works: Events happen constantly. Budget-conscious consumers prefer DIY customizable options over expensive professional services.

Pricing range: $5-$35 per template set.

16. Membership Site Content and Communities

Creating exclusive content libraries, forums, or resources for paying members generates recurring subscription revenue. Topics range from fitness programming to business mentorship to creative skill development.

Why it works: Community and ongoing support justify monthly fees. Recurring revenue provides business stability.

Pricing range: $9-$297 monthly depending on value delivered.

17. Knitting, Sewing, and Craft Patterns

Digital patterns for knitting, crochet, sewing, woodworking, and other crafts remain surprisingly profitable. Hobbyists worldwide seek new project ideas and detailed instructions for their creative pursuits.

Why it works: Crafting communities are large, engaged, and willing to pay for quality patterns. Digital delivery means instant access.

Pricing range: $3-$15 per pattern.

18. Meditation and Mindfulness Recordings

Guided meditations, sleep stories, breathwork sessions, and mindfulness exercises address growing mental health awareness. Subscription platforms or one-time downloads both work well for audio wellness content.

Why it works: Stress management and mental health prioritization continue trending upward. Audio content integrates easily into daily routines.

Pricing range: $7-$49 for audio programs; $9-$29 monthly for subscription access.

19. Coaching and Consulting Frameworks

Business coaches, consultants, and service providers can package their methodologies, worksheets, assessment tools, and client onboarding systems as digital products. This scales expertise beyond 1-on-1 client work.

Why it works: Professionals recognize the value of proven frameworks. Lower price points than personal coaching make tools accessible to more buyers.

Pricing range: $47-$497 for comprehensive framework packages.

20. Email Newsletter Templates

With email marketing remaining highly effective in 2026 (averaging $36 return per $1 spent), businesses need professional newsletter designs. Pre-designed templates for various industries and purposes save marketing teams significant time.

Why it works: Email campaigns require regular creation. Templates maintain brand consistency while accelerating production.

Pricing range: $12-$79 for template collections.

Platforms for Selling Digital Products in 2026

Choosing the right platform significantly impacts sales success. Here’s a breakdown of popular options:

  • Etsy – Ideal for creative digital products like printables, templates, and digital art. Built-in traffic but 6.5% transaction fees plus payment processing.
  • Gumroad – Simple, creator-friendly platform perfect for courses, eBooks, and memberships. 10% fee on free plan; $10 monthly for 0% platform fees.
  • Shopify – Comprehensive e-commerce solution with apps like Digital Downloads. Best for building a brand. $39-$399 monthly plans.
  • Teachable/Thinkific – Specialized course platforms with marketing tools, student management, and payment processing. Free to $499 monthly depending on features.
  • Amazon Kindle Direct Publishing – Dominant platform for eBook distribution. 70% royalty option for books priced $2.99-$9.99.
  • Self-hosted WordPress – Maximum control and zero platform fees (except payment processing). Requires more technical setup using plugins like Easy Digital Downloads.

Many successful creators use multi-channel strategies, selling through their own website while leveraging marketplace traffic from Etsy or Amazon.

FAQs

What are the most profitable digital products to sell for beginners?

Printable planners, eBooks, and Canva templates offer the best starting point for beginners. These require minimal technical skills, can be created using free or low-cost tools, and tap into proven market demand. Many beginners generate their first $500-$1,000 monthly within 3-6 months focusing on these categories.

Do I need technical skills to create and sell digital products?

Not necessarily. Many of the best digital products to sell require creativity and problem-solving rather than coding or advanced technical abilities. Tools like Canva (design), Teachable (courses), and Gumroad (sales) handle technical complexity, allowing you to focus on content creation. However, more technical products like software typically command higher prices.

How much money can I realistically make selling digital products?

Income varies widely based on niche, quality, marketing, and effort. Beginners often earn $200-$1,000 monthly in their first year. Established creators with multiple products and audiences commonly generate $3,000-$10,000 monthly. Top performers in competitive niches can exceed $50,000 monthly, though this represents exceptional cases requiring significant expertise and marketing investment.

Where is the best place to sell digital products in 2026?

The best platform depends on your product type and goals. Etsy works well for creative templates and printables with built-in traffic. Gumroad and Shopify offer more control for building direct customer relationships. Course creators should consider Teachable or Thinkific. Most successful sellers use multiple platforms simultaneously to maximize reach and minimize platform dependency.

How do I protect my digital products from being copied or stolen?

While complete protection is impossible, you can implement watermarks on previews, use PDF security settings to prevent editing, embed license terms in files, and clearly state usage rights. Platforms like Gumroad offer license key systems for software. Accept that some copying occurs but focus on building customer relationships and providing value that encourages legitimate purchases rather than piracy.

What digital products are in highest demand right now?

In 2026, AI-related products (prompts, workflows), online courses for in-demand skills (AI, data analysis, digital marketing), notion templates, Canva social media templates, financial planning spreadsheets, and mental wellness audio content show strongest growth trends. However, evergreen categories like printable planners, eBooks, and stock photography maintain consistent demand regardless of trends.
